Frame Construction
The frame plays a critical role in the umbrella's longevity. Common materials include aluminum, steel, and wood.
Aluminum frames are often preferred because they are:
- Lightweight
- Rust-resistant
- Easy to maintain
- Suitable for humid climates
Steel frames can provide additional strength but may require more protection against corrosion over time.
Wind Considerations
Although many patio umbrellas are designed for outdoor use, strong winds remain one of their biggest challenges.
To maximize lifespan:
- Use a sturdy umbrella base
- Close the umbrella during storms
- Store it when severe weather is expected
- Consider models with wind vents
Wind vents help air pass through the canopy, reducing pressure and improving stability.
